Pawn Notation
Notations are how to describe a chess game in written language. If a pawn was to move straight forward, the notation would look something like this: e5. Here's a fun fact: pawns can move 2 squares on their first move, so instead of e3, it could be e4, but only for the first move.
If a pawn captured another pawn, the notation may look something like these: exd5 and exf5. Having trouble? Refer to the board for help! The pawn's notation letter is... Just kidding, there is none!

Knight Notation
Knight notation might look something like these:
Nf6
Ng5
Ng3
Nf2
Nd2
Nc3
Nc5
Nd6
Having trouble? Refer to the board for help! The knight's notation letter is N.
